I used the e-Payments system to pay another person's taxes. If their return is processed and they are due a refund, will that refund be issued to me?
No. By law, we must issue the refund in the name(s) and Social Security number(s) of the taxpayer(s) listed on the tax return. You will need to make arrangements privately with the person whose tax you paid.
